public static ThreadSafeClientConnManager createThreadSafeClientConnManager( ClientConfiguration config, HttpParams httpClientParams) { ConnManagerParams.setMaxConnectionsPerRoute(httpClientParams, new ConnPerRouteBean(config.getMaxConnections())); ConnManagerParams.setMaxTotalConnections(httpClientParams, config.getMaxConnections()); SSLSocketFactory sslSocketFactory = SSLSocketFactory.getSocketFactory(); sslSocketFactory.setHostnameVerifier(SSLSocketFactory.STRICT_HOSTNAME_VERIFIER); SchemeRegistry registry = new SchemeRegistry(); registry.register(new Scheme("http", PlainSocketFactory.getSocketFactory(), DEFAULT_HTTP_PORT)); registry.register(new Scheme("https", sslSocketFactory, DEFAULT_HTTPS_PORT)); ThreadSafeClientConnManager connectionManager = new ThreadSafeClientConnManager( httpClientParams, registry); if (config.useReaper()) { IdleConnectionReaper.registerConnectionManager(connectionManager); } return connectionManager; } }
